Transaction ed123d024937311e7ee9b2d48daf01385be6bc452830c53b522a37678d51d365
1 Input
1 Output
-
ed123d024937311e7ee9b2d48daf01385be6bc452830c53b522a37678d51d365:0
- value
- 51456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b5b0bde8c17febffadb0a8498e556fc36e402ad6 OP_EQUAL
- address
- 3JFhxW7ynXjgHD9aES6ZmjekBypy3ctJXr